What is a machine operator assistant?

Machine Operator Assistants support machine operators by preparing materials, monitoring equipment, and ensuring a smooth production process in manufacturing environments. Their tasks often include loading and unloading materials, cleaning machines, inspecting products for quality, and assisting with machine maintenance. They help maintain efficiency and safety in the workplace and may also document production data or report equipment issues. This role is key for keeping manufacturing lines running smoothly and efficiently.

What is the difference between Machine Operator Assistant vs Machine Operator?

AspectMachine Operator AssistantMachine Operator
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some technical trainingHigh school diploma; technical certifications often preferred
Work EnvironmentAssists in manufacturing or production settings, working alongside machine operatorsOperates machinery directly in manufacturing or industrial environments
Job ResponsibilitiesSupports machine operation, performs basic maintenance, and monitors equipmentControls and manages machinery, ensures quality, and troubleshooting

The Machine Operator Assistant primarily supports and assists the Machine Operator in daily tasks, focusing on preparation and basic maintenance. The Machine Operator takes on the responsibility of running and managing machinery independently. Both roles are essential in manufacturing, but the Machine Operator has more advanced technical duties and decision-making authority.

Job Summary for Laser Combo Operator:

The Turret / Laser combo machine operator safely performs Turret / laser process operations for a variety of organizational manufacturing needs.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ities for Laser Combo Operator:

  • Performs typical Turret / laser functions of sheet metal through automated Turret / laser Combo machine.
  • Receive work orders and jobs from Dimar Planning group, using production schedule software, and other planning tools, process jobs efficiently and effectively to meet customer deliveries.
  • Set-up machine and run job based on recommended settings from Turret / laser combo manufacturer or internal engineering specs.
  • Review and maintain raw materials (sheet steel) needed to process orders, retrieve and load Turret/ laser combo.
  • Load proper programs into machine verify proper rev, job numbers and quantities for every job.
  • Inspect jobs against drawing ensuring part meets print. Inspect parts for proper cuts and cut quality of both laser and turret.
  • Unload, sort and palletize jobs as needed to ensuring quantities and job folders are correct and with every job.
  • Perform hour-based maintenance specific to Turret / laser combo functions.
Requirements:

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ities for Laser Combo Operator:

Knowledge of fabricated sheet metal manufacturing

Knowledge of different types of metals (Aluminum, Carbon Steel, Stainless Steel, etc.)

Expert ability to read engineering blueprints

Knowledge of assist gasses used in laser processing (oxygen, N2, etc.)

Knowledge of CAD- Solid works and strong computer skills

Excellent organizational skills


Experience and Education for Laser Combo Operator:

3 - 5 years previous leadership experience in a "Job Shop"

3 - 5 years' experience in CNC Programming, Machine operation, or turret / laser combo operation

2- or 4-year degree or technical schooling in manufacturing fields or 5-10 years of proven increased responsibility in the area of CNC programming/ manufacturing.


Special Requirements for Laser Combo Operator:

  • Metal fabrication work environment; dust, grease and metal common
  • Requires the use of the following personal protective equipment when on the shop floor:
    • Safety glasses, steel toed shoes/boots.
  • Must be able to:
    • Work safely in a fast-paced environment
    • Work overtime, including weekends as requested.
